ai与算法区别?
一、ai与算法区别?
AI(人工智能)与算法之间存在一定的区别。简单来说,算法是一套解决问题的步骤或者方法,而 AI 则是一种通过学习、理解和模仿人类智能的技术。下面从几个方面详细说明它们之间的区别:
1. 定义:算法是一套规则或者步骤,用于解决特定问题或完成特定任务。AI(人工智能)是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的一门新的技术科学。
2. 功能:算法是用于解决特定问题的,具有明确的目标和输入输出。而 AI 则旨在模拟和实现人类智能,其功能更加广泛,包括语音识别、图像识别、自然语言处理、预测等。
3. 应用领域:算法在各个领域都有应用,如计算机科学、数学、物理学、生物学等。AI 则广泛应用于自动化、机器人、无人驾驶、语音识别、图像识别等领域。
4. 学习与适应性:AI 具有学习能力和适应能力,可以通过大量数据学习并改进自身的性能。而传统算法通常不具备学习与适应能力,需要在预先设定的规则下运行。
5. 复杂性:AI 通常涉及多个领域的知识,如计算机科学、数学、统计学、机器学习等。算法则相对简单,通常只涉及单一领域的知识。
总结来说,AI 与算法的主要区别在于 AI 具有学习、理解和模仿人类智能的能力,而算法则是用于解决特定问题的步骤或方法。AI 可以在各种领域发挥作用,而算法则是 AI 技术中的一个重要组成部分。
二、ai人工智能和算法的区别?
AI人工智能和算法之间存在密切的联系,但它们在某些方面也有显著的区别。
目的和方法:算法的主要目的是解决特定问题,通常包括一组预设的步骤。这些步骤可以是手工指定的,也可以是由特定软件生成的。而AI的主要目的是通过机器学习和数据驱动的模型来理解和解决复杂的问题,如图像识别、语音识别、自然语言处理等。
自适应性:传统的算法往往需要手动调整参数和特征以提高性能。而AI算法通常可以通过在实践中自我学习并自适应地改善其性能,因此,AI算法可以在应用过程中自我调整并适应不同的环境。
处理问题的复杂性:传统算法对于处理复杂问题的能力相对较弱,如非线性问题。而AI算法,如深度神经网络,能够处理这类复杂问题,并产生相当好的结果。
可解释性:传统算法通常更容易解释,因为它们主要依赖明确的规则和关系。相反,AI算法的决策过程往往更难以解释,如深度神经网络,它们的学习和决策过程往往很难用明确的规则来描述。
资源需求:传统算法通常更加高效,不需要大量的计算资源。而AI算法通常需要大量的计算资源来进行训练和预测。这是因为在训练AI模型时,需要大量的数据和计算能力来优化模型参数和提高模型的准确性。
总的来说,AI和算法虽然都是解决问题的方法,但在目的、自适应性、处理问题的复杂性、可解释性和资源需求方面存在明显的差异。在选择使用AI或算法时,需要根据具体问题的特点和资源需求来选择合适的策略。
三、ai人工智能算法适合哪些单位?
互联网企业 互联网企业是最容易想到的人工智能专业就业单位之一。这些企业拥有大量的数据,可以为人工智能专业毕业生提供丰富的数据资源,让他们有机会运用自己的技能和知识进行数据分析和处理。
在这些企业中,人工智能专业毕业生可以从事数据挖掘、机器学习、自然语言处理等工作。
四、人工智能模型与算法区别?
人工智能模型和算法是人工智能中的两个重要概念,它们之间有一定的区别。
算法是一组计算步骤,它描述了一个单一的任务或问题解决方案的详细步骤。在人工智能领域中,算法是实现人工智能应用的基础。人工智能算法可以分为分类、聚类、回归、推荐、搜索等多种类型,根据具体的应用场景和需求,选择对应的算法可以实现相应的任务和解决方案。
人工智能模型是将训练数据输入到算法中,并通过算法进行学习和训练后得到的结果。
简单的说,人工智能模型就是一个算法经过训练后得到的结果的表现形式。人工智能模型有很多种,如决策树、神经网络、支持向量机等。
人工智能算法和模型通常是密切相关的,算法是实现人工智能应用的基础,而模型则是算法的实现结果。在应用人工智能技术的过程中,选择合适的算法和模型,是实现目标任务和获得最佳效果的关键所在。
在具体实践中,人工智能模型和算法需要相互配合,算法的选择和模型的建立互为补充。人工智能模型可以被看做是一种实际的应用情境,而算法则是实现具体效果的手段。
因此,必须要根据实际情况进行选择和应用,以达到最佳效果。
五、华为ai人工智能算法工程师待遇?
华为人工智能算法工程师薪酬区间:30K-50K,最多人拿 30K-50K,取自近一年 7 个相关岗位,截至 2021-12-04。岗位要求:
1.熟悉C/C++/JAVA/Python至少一种语言,熟悉linux程序开发;
2.熟悉主流的机器学习算法,掌握sklearn/tensorflow/keras/caffee等常用框架工具的至少一种;
3.具备软件工程和设计模式等知识,大型软件设计经验优先,有机器学习项目经验优先
六、ai算法原理?
AI算法原理:机器认识世界的方式是通过模型,需要通过复杂的算法和数据来构建模型,从而使机器获得很简单的感知和判断的能力。
AI算法将大量数据与超强的运算处理能力和智能算法三者相结合起来,建立一个解决特定问题的模型,使程序能够自动地从数据中学习潜在的模式或特征,从而实现接近人类的思考方式。
七、Ai主要算法?
AI(人工智能)领域的主要算法包括:
1. 机器学习算法:机器学习算法是AI领域中的基础算法之一。它包括监督学习、非监督学习、强化学习等。这些算法使得机器可以从数据中学习并提高预测能力。
2. 深度学习算法:深度学习算法基于神经网络模型,包括卷积神经网络(CNN)、循环神经网络(RNN)、长短期记忆(LSTM)等。这些算法让机器可以像人类一样理解语言、图像识别、自然语言处理等任务。
3. 自然语言处理算法:自然语言处理(NLP)算法使得机器可以理解、分析和处理人类使用的自然语言。其中的算法包括文本分类、文本生成、文本分类、信息提取、情感分析等。
4. 计算机视觉算法:计算机视觉算法可以使计算机处理和理解视觉数据,例如图像和视频。这些算法包括图像分类、目标检测、图像分割、人脸识别、姿态估计等。
5. 强化学习算法:强化学习算法是一种通过学习来进行决策的方法,重点是学习在特定状况下做什么决策来获得最大利益。其中的算法包括Q-Learning、Deep Q-Learning、Actor-Critic等。
这只是AI领域常用的一些主要算法,实际上还有很多其他算法,例如贝叶斯网络、遗传算法、人工神经网络、决策树等。不同的算法可以应用于不同的领域和任务,选择合适的算法是进行AI研究和开发的重要一步。
八、ai人工智能原理与技术?
AI人工的智能原理和技术是研究、开发用于模拟、延伸和扩展人的智能的理论、方法、技术及应用系统的技术科学,是对人的意识、思维的信息过程的模拟。
九、ai算法和普通算法区别?
AI算法:
人工智能是一组算法,可使计算机从以前的结果中学习并获得信息的更新,而无需人工干预。简单地向其馈送大量结构化数据以完成任务,而无需编程如何执行此任务。
根据获得的数据,人工智能将通过考虑多种因素来建立假设并提出可能的新结果,这将帮助他们做出比人类更好的决策。
AI智能计算机
典型实例:
无人驾驶汽车就是最好的例子之一。AI主要用于自动驾驶汽车,其中传感器检测人行横道,信号灯,迎面驶来的车辆,车道检测和地面状况的实例,并使用盲点监控,激光雷达和超声波等传感器绘制地图,所有数据将被存储。并添加到AI机器中,以分析并做出更明智的驾驶决策。
AI智能计算机在自动驾驶中
AI智能计算机在自动驾驶中
传统算法:
算法是程序员用来指导计算机下一步操作的逐步过程。算法是在计算机执行任务期间执行的一组指令。算法的目标是解决特定问题,将其指示为一系列步骤。
AI智能计算机
典型实例:
想象一下,您必须通过人工在一10万本500页的书找出“了”字重复了多少次。即使每找到一个“了”花费半秒钟,您也必须连续工作30天而没有任何间隔。但是,如果您使用算法将同一任务分配给计算机,它将利用其处理能力进行计算,并在几秒钟内完成任务。
十、AI算法:人工智能的核心技术
人工智能算法概述
人工智能算法是人工智能领域的核心技术之一,它通过模拟人类的认知过程和学习能力,让机器能够自主地执行任务和解决问题。随着科技的发展,人工智能算法在各行各业都发挥着越来越重要的作用。
常见的AI算法类型
人工智能算法可以分为多个类型,包括:
- 机器学习算法: 包括监督学习、无监督学习和强化学习等,通过大量数据训练模型来实现智能决策。
- 深度学习算法: 一种机器学习的特殊形式,通过构建类似人脑神经网络的结构进行学习和决策。
- 自然语言处理算法: 主要用于处理和理解人类语言,包括语音识别、机器翻译等。
- 计算机视觉算法: 用于分析图像和视频,实现识别、检测和分析等功能。
- 强化学习算法: 通过与环境的交互学习最优决策策略,被广泛应用在游戏、机器人控制等领域。
AI算法在各领域的应用
人工智能算法在各行各业都有着广泛的应用,比如:
- 在医疗领域,利用深度学习算法对医学影像进行分析,辅助医生进行诊断。
- 在金融领域,利用机器学习算法构建智能投资模型,进行风险控制和资产配置。
- 在智能驾驶领域,利用计算机视觉和强化学习算法实现自动驾驶技术。
- 在客服领域,利用自然语言处理算法实现智能对话系统,提升客户服务效率。
AI算法的未来发展
随着硬件技术和数据规模的不断增长,人工智能算法将会迎来更加广阔的发展空间。未来,AI算法有望在更多领域展现出强大的应用能力,为人类生活和生产带来更多便利和创新。
感谢您阅读本文,希望通过本文能让您更加深入地了解人工智能算法,以及它在各行各业的广泛应用。